Minutes — Management Meeting, Divestment of Fenwright Coatings Unit

Attendees reviewed the proposed sale of the Fenwright coatings unit to an unnamed trade buyer. Valuation ranges were discussed in detail; Ms Ardent confirmed diligence materials are complete. Branch managers should prepare staff communications but take no external action. Timeline: heads of terms within six weeks. These minutes conclude with the confidential business-plan note set out below.

confidential, yahaf-bahip: Only 3 of the 100 pilot accounts renewed Druath, so a churn review is set for January 15.

## SQL Lint — Marlowbase Runbook

All SQL files under migrations/ pass through the Marlowbase linter before merge. Rules: uppercase keywords, no SELECT *, explicit column lists on INSERT, and a mandatory rollback section. Violations block CI; no overrides without a lead's approval. To reproduce CI locally, run the lint stage with the same ruleset the pipeline uses. The pipeline's active configuration is listed below.

config for bahop-baduf:
[kasion]
team = lamath
access_code = ac_d807e5
host = kasion.paliqcloud.corp
port = 4000
owner = julix.tamvan
peer = frair.qorvelsoft.local

Alert: WikiRoleDrift — the Thistledown wiki's role-based access sync has diverged from the directory for 3+ hours. Usually harmless (someone renamed a group), but it can silently grant editors admin on restricted spaces, so don't snooze it. Re-run the sync job and diff the grants. Step-by-step instructions are on our internal page.

wiki page, kahog-hahig: https://vault.zemvargrid.internal/display/deploy/repo/settings/merge_requests/job/settings/6f3b933774dbc5320a4daa18

Changelog — VramScope 4.2

Defaults changed for the GPU memory profiler. Sampling interval shortened, allocation tracebacks now on by default, and the heatmap exporter writes compressed output. Older capture files remain readable. If you're onboarding, don't copy settings from legacy runs. The new default configuration shipped with this release is listed below.

settings of fahag-haduf:
[ulaox]
port = 8443
region = south-2
host = ulaox.lumiccorp.internal
timeout_ms = 500
retries = 8